Output 5875b773b09b70ab2ae0956dacfb3524b86570368b31e1d4d25edcc4a62e018d:89

value
128456508
script pubkey
OP_0 OP_PUSHBYTES_20 d3aaba44f6c95ff5abb76cce628cb40e79cc638b
address
bc1q6w4t538ke90lt2ahdn8x9r95peuuccutaxs9m5
transaction
5875b773b09b70ab2ae0956dacfb3524b86570368b31e1d4d25edcc4a62e018d